(1) Buy a copy of Terry Wieland's Dangerous Game Rifles.

(2) The most expensive way to buy a rifle is to have it made for you. Keep an eye on the second-hand market and try and find someone who has spent their money on a custom-made rifle and buy it at a more reasonable price.
